Abstract

Technological media has become a vital component for educators, enabling greater efficiency in lesson planning and preparation, providing active repositories of student work, as well as more personalised learning for students. The construction of intelligent systems, which encompass the use of these technologies, allow the learning process to be simpler for the student and the teaching process for the teacher to be more efficient. Thus, ambient intelligence will be the element used to connect the classroom to the intelligent classroom and used to adapt the learning process. With the rapid development of the Internet of Things (IoT) and Artificial Intelligence (AI), their applicability in education will be easy to implement and can solve some defects of the traditional education model and the computer-aided system teaching model, and at the same time make learning more motivating and enticing for the student. The aim of this research is to identify the most recent studies on the application of artificial intelligence in education and to make a comparative study of the different models and existing applications that use this technology to promote learning efficiently
